Description

Under general supervision, prepares civil engineering designs and specifications for the more difficult and less routine phases of major municipal engineering projects.

Examples of Duties

  • Analyzes project scope.

  • Reviews and evaluates field conditions and data.

  • Develops and designs engineering solutions.

  • Manages preparation of engineering construction plans.

  • Ensures construction is in conformance with plans, specifications, budget, codes and applicable standards.

  • Manages and interprets construction projects and plans.

  • Creates project documents.

  • Prepares and maintains records and reports.

  • Oversees, supervises, and inspects work of contractors or other city workforce, as needed.

  • Manages and supervises inspectors and other staff assigned to projects.

  • Determines work priorities.

  • Reviews work prepared by other team members.

  • Instructs, counsels, mentors, and advises project team and subordinates on assignments and difficult tasks to see that work is performed satisfactorily to meet expected standards.

  • Consults with supervisor on work assignments and personnel matters such as promotions, transfers, and disciplinary actions and grievances.

  • Initiates and directs training of subordinates and colleagues.

  • Represents the department/division with individual or groups of citizens, public agencies or with private groups.

  • Prepares and evaluates requests for proposal for consultant services, specialized services and other material used by the department/division.

Minimum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in civil engineering. Completion of some coursework in construction management is preferred.

  • Three years of experience in designing and preparing specifications for civil engineering projects.

  • One year of experience in civil engineering field work is preferred.

Equivalency

Equivalent combinations of education and experience that provide the required knowledge, skills, and abilities will be evaluated on an individual basis.

LICENSE, CERTIFICATION AND OTHER S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S:

Registration as a Professional Engineer in the State of Michigan required.

Supplemental Information

KNOWLEDGE OF:

  • Principles and methods of civil engineering design and construction.

  • Construction methods as applied to municipal engineering.

  • Equipment and materials used in civil engineering projects.

  • Project costing, monitoring and reporting techniques.

  • City of Detroit and Michigan Department of Transportation standards and specifications.

  • Michigan Department of Transportation's Field Manager software system.

  • Federal Highway Administration rules and regulations.

SKILL IN:

  • Analyzing problems relating to civil engineering design and construction.

  • Supervising, prioritizing and directing the work of others.

  • Reading, understanding and evaluating engineering plans and specifications.

  • Oral and written communication.

  • Use of personal computers and common office and work-related software.

  • Preparing concise technical and non-technical reports.

ABILITY TO:

  • Plan and direct the activities of a small group of subordinate engineers and Drafting Technicians.

  • Estimate costs and schedules for engineering projects.

  • Interact effectively with subordinates and peers with tact and diplomacy.

  • Display initiative and resourcefulness in solving difficult and unusual engineering problems in connection with problems of civil engineering design and construction methods.

RETIREMENT BENEFITS

City Employees Retirement System

As a regular City employee you automatically become a member of the General Retirement System. This entitles you to a retirement allowance after:

• Completion of thirty (30) years of service;

  • At age sixty (60) if you have at least ten (10) years of service, or

  • At age sixty-five (65) with eight (8) years of service.

• In the event of disability, other eligibility rules apply);

  • An early, actuarially reduced, retirement is offered after you have attained at least twenty-five (25) years of service;

• Employees are vested after ten (10) years of service, regardless of age.
